How Long Does a Fuel Pump Last?
One of the most frequently asked questions is: how long does a fuel pump last?
In most modern passenger vehicles, an electric fuel pump can last between 100,000 and 150,000 miles (160,000–240,000 km). Under ideal conditions, some pumps may even last for the entire life of the vehicle.
Fuel itself helps cool and lubricate the pump. When a vehicle is repeatedly driven with very low fuel levels, the pump may run hotter than intended, accelerating wear over time.
What Makes a Fuel Pump Go Bad?
Another common question is: what makes a fuel pump go bad?
Fuel pumps typically fail because of wear, contamination, overheating, or electrical problems.
Contaminated Fuel
Rust particles, dirt, and debris can enter the fuel system and gradually damage internal pump components. Over time, contamination may reduce fuel flow and increase strain on the pump motor.
Overheating
Running a vehicle with very little fuel in the tank can reduce cooling around the pump. Continuous overheating may shorten pump life and eventually lead to failure.
Electrical Problems
Damaged wiring, corroded connectors, or unstable voltage can affect pump performance and reliability.
Restricted Fuel Flow
A clogged fuel filter forces the pump to work harder to maintain proper pressure. This extra workload can accelerate wear and reduce service life.
If you're wondering why does my fuel pump keep going out, recurring failures often indicate an underlying issue elsewhere in the fuel system rather than a defect in the replacement pump itself.
How to Tell If Your Fuel Pump Is Going Bad
Many drivers search for answers to questions like:
•how to tell if my fuel pump is going bad
•how do I know if I need a fuel pump
•how to tell if you need a new fuel pump
The challenge is that fuel pump symptoms can overlap with problems in other systems. However, several warning signs commonly appear when a pump begins to fail.
Hard Starting
A weak fuel pump may struggle to build adequate fuel pressure, causing extended cranking before the engine starts.
Loss of Power Under Load
One of the most common symptoms is reduced power during acceleration, highway driving, towing, or carrying heavy loads.
Engine Hesitation or Sputtering
Inconsistent fuel delivery can cause the engine to hesitate, surge, or sputter during operation.
Unexpected Stalling
As internal components wear out, the pump may intermittently stop working, causing the engine to stall.
Whining Noise From the Fuel Tank
A noticeable whining or humming sound coming from the fuel tank area can indicate excessive wear or internal damage.
Lean Fuel Mixture Codes
In some cases, the vehicle's computer may detect insufficient fuel delivery and trigger lean-condition diagnostic trouble codes.
It's important to remember that these symptoms do not automatically confirm fuel pump failure. Ignition problems, clogged injectors, airflow restrictions, and sensor faults can produce similar symptoms.
Do You Really Need a New Fuel Pump?
Before replacing a fuel pump, proper diagnosis is essential.
Many vehicle owners assume that symptoms such as poor acceleration or hard starting automatically mean they need a new pump. In reality, fuel system diagnosis should involve testing rather than guessing.
The most reliable method is a fuel pressure test.
By measuring fuel pressure and comparing it with manufacturer specifications, technicians can determine whether the pump is supplying sufficient fuel to the engine. If pressure falls below specification, additional testing can help identify whether the pump itself is faulty or whether another component is responsible.
Listening for pump operation can also provide clues. On many vehicles, turning the ignition key to the "ON" position without starting the engine will activate the fuel pump briefly. A complete lack of pump noise may indicate an electrical or pump-related problem.
When Should a Fuel Pump Be Replaced?
So, when to replace fuel pump?
A fuel pump should generally be replaced when testing confirms that it can no longer deliver fuel at the required pressure or volume.
Replacement is often necessary when:
•Fuel pressure consistently falls below specification
•The pump fails to operate intermittently or stops working completely
•Internal wear causes repeated stalling or poor performance
•Excessive pump noise indicates severe internal damage
•Electrical faults within the pump assembly have been confirmed
There is no recommended mileage at which every fuel pump should automatically be replaced. Instead, replacement decisions should be based on condition, performance, and diagnostic results.
Replacing a Fuel Pump
Many vehicle owners also wonder: is replacing a fuel pump hard?
The answer depends largely on vehicle design.
On some vehicles, technicians can access the fuel pump through a service panel located beneath the rear seat or cargo area. On others, the fuel tank must be removed entirely before the pump can be replaced.
As a result, fuel pump replacement time can vary considerably. Most replacements require between two and five hours, although some vehicles may take longer.
Whenever a fuel pump is replaced, it is also advisable to:
•Inspect electrical connectors
•Check wiring condition
•Replace the fuel filter if applicable
•Inspect the fuel tank for contamination
These additional steps can help prevent repeat failures and ensure reliable operation.
